By Jon McNamara Additional Local Programs WebHUD approved foreclosure counseling agencies in Alabama. Alabama homeowners can contact a HUD approved housing and foreclosure counseling agency for free or low cost assistance. Mortgage and housing counselors at these non-profit agencies can provide advice, information, and help to individuals.

WebContact a VA loan technician at 877-827-3702for more details. Deed in lieu of foreclosure:This plan lets you avoid the foreclosure process by signing over the deed to the home to your servicer. The home will then belong to the servicer. Note:This option could result in a loss or reduction in your future home loan benefit.
